How Does Glycerin Work to Soothe Frizzy Hair?

Glycerin works to soothe frizzy hair by acting as a humectant. A humectant is a substance that draws moisture from the environment into the hair. When applied to hair, glycerin attracts water, helping to keep the hair hydrated. This increased moisture content reduces the frizz caused by dry or damaged hair.

Furthermore, glycerin helps to smooth the hair cuticle. The cuticle is the outermost layer of the hair, and when it is smooth, hair appears shinier and less frizzy. By maintaining moisture, glycerin improves the overall texture of the hair.

Additionally, glycerin creates a protective barrier around each hair strand. This barrier prevents moisture loss and protects the hair from environmental stressors. The result is hair that feels softer and more manageable.

In summary, glycerin soothes frizzy hair by attracting moisture, smoothing the hair cuticle, and providing a protective barrier.

How Should You Properly Use Glycerin Shampoo for Maximum Effectiveness?

To properly use glycerin shampoo for maximum effectiveness, apply it during your regular hair-washing routine. Glycerin is a humectant, which means it attracts moisture to the hair. It can help improve hair texture, manageability, and hydration levels.

For best results, follow these steps:

  1. Wet your hair thoroughly. This prepares it to absorb the shampoo effectively.
  2. Use a quarter-sized amount of glycerin shampoo. This amount is generally sufficient for cleansing and moisturizing.
  3. Massage the shampoo gently into the scalp and hair for about 2-3 minutes. This process enhances absorption and increases blood flow in the scalp.
  4. Rinse thoroughly with warm water. Warm water helps to remove residues and opens hair cuticles for better hydration.
  5. Follow up with a conditioner. A conditioner can seal the moisture in your hair, improving overall hydration.

The effectiveness of glycerin shampoo may vary based on hair type. For example, individuals with dry or curly hair may see a 30-40% increase in moisture retention compared to those with oily hair. High humidity environments can enhance glycerin’s capability to attract moisture. Conversely, in very dry climates, glycerin may draw moisture away from the hair, potentially causing dryness.

Consider other factors that can influence your results. For example, water quality, hair products, and frequency of washing can all affect hair hydration. If you wash your hair too frequently, natural oils may be stripped away, counteracting the benefits of glycerin.
